#58e231 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#58e231 is composed of 34.5% red, 88.6% green and 19.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 61.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 78.3%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 106.8 degrees, a saturation of 75.3% and a lightness of 53.9%. #58e231 color hex could be obtained by blending #b0ff62 with #00c500. Closest websafe color is: #66cc33.

Shades and Tints of #58e231

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f1fdee is the lightest one.

Tones of #58e231

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#859182 is the less saturated color, while #49fd16 is the most saturated one.
